Tag Info

New answers tagged

-1

CSharp/PowerShell Calling Another Program and Send/Recieve Data: https://huseyincakir.wordpress.com/2014/12/23/sending-input-from-csharppowershell-to-another-program/


1

Several problems: You need to include windows.h before you can include shellapi.h. When including system headers you should use <> around the header instead of "". You should not have a semicolon ; after your #include directive. Your ShellExecute() call needs to be in a function, probably int main(void). Handle is not defined. You probably want NULL ...


0

There's no automatic conversion from std::string to const char*. Try this: (baseUrl + userAdd).c_str() and try using ShellExecuteA


0

With help from this question, I dropped a hidden WebBrowser control on my form, and then launched the URL in an external browser, with Authorization header, as follows... ' wb is the WebBrowser Dim hdr = "Authorization: Basic " & Convert.ToBase64String(Encoding.UTF8.GetBytes("EncodedInfoHere".ToCharArray())) wb.Navigate(url & unm, "_blank", {}, ...


0

I would do it in the following way (Windows): QProcess proc; proc.startDetached("C:\\Program Files (x86)\\Notepad++\\Notepad++", QStringList() << "file.xml" << "-n 2000"); The code above opens an instance of Notepad++ application, loads file.xml file and scrolls to the line 2000 (-n command line switch) of the opened file.


2

You should use fully-qualified (absolute) paths. For instance, if you know that the path is C:\Program Files (x86)\My Company\My Game\bin\starter.exe you should pass that string. Of course, you should never hard-code such a string, since it may be different on different systems. If your application is a general application launcher, you get the path from ...


3

You have to use full path to the application you are trying to start. ExtractFilePath(Application.ExeName) will give you full path to your launcher exe. Solution 1: using ShellExecute procedure TFMain.ImgBtn1Click(Sender: TObject); var ExecuteResult: integer; Path: string; begin Path := ...



Top 50 recent answers are included